1. Energy Storage Materials

a. Development of cathode materials based on lithium containing
complex oxides (LiMn2O4, LiNiO2) and phosphates (LiFePO4, LiNiPO4,
LiMnPO4) with high electronic conductivity and cycle life for
rechargeable lithium battery applications in bulk and thin film forms.

b. Development of nano-structured cathode materials LiFePO4 and
LiMnPO4 by sol-gel synthesis for developing lithium batteries with high
energy density and long term recyclability

c. Development of polymer based flexible Li-ion cells with high specific capacity
and improved cyclability

d. Fabrication of conducting polymer and graphene based supercapacitors




2. Polymers and Polymer Nanocomposites

a. Conducting polymers and polymer nanocomposites for
optoelectronic applications

b. Hybrid and Segmented block co-polymers as emmisve layers for Polymer LEDs and as active
layers for Organic Photovoltaic devices

c. Synthesis of polymer nanofibres for photovoltaic and sensor
applications

d. Graphene, graphene oxide and their polymer composites
for nanophotonic applications



3. Non-linear Optics

a. Investigations on the non-linear optical properties of conjugated, hybrid and segmented polymer systems.

b. Non-linear optical properties of nanomaterials




4. Bio-nanophotonics

a. Development of bio-compatible and luminescent semiconductor quantum dots  for bio imaging and therapeutic applications
